Corruption takes many forms, such as bribery, trading in influence, abuse of functions, but can also hide behind nepotism, conflicts of interest, or revolving doors between the public and the private sectors. Corruption can include giving or accepting bribes or inappropriate gifts, double-dealing, under-the-table transactions, manipulating elections, diverting funds, laundering money, and defrauding investors. Organizations that have been known to engage in corruption find business development difficult. This requires valuable resources, such as time and money, which may result in other critical areas of the organization being deprived. When corruption occurs within an organization, unflattering media coverage typically follows, which may result in customers losing trust in the company's business practices and products. "SEC: Tech Company Bribed Chinese Officials." In 2016, the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) ordered software company PTC Inc. to pay a combined $28 million in fines for attempting to bribe Chinese officials by providing approximately $1.5 million in recreational travel through two PTC China-based subsidiaries. As the case became increasingly public, PTC Inc. has needed to strike a delicate public relations effort to restore its reputation.
